Output 507604f89469e03d82dfb32b1cc81a4bca49bade4c4f8e42d4261e8e4e4d173e:0

value
42264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8f1d3394786a03652284089eee064160a9f9d0 OP_EQUAL
address
3D3dA53UJPPNE91GRWxDWBoMxv8JiReYZv
transaction
507604f89469e03d82dfb32b1cc81a4bca49bade4c4f8e42d4261e8e4e4d173e
spent
true